Output 91641804e70144a23daeb584166680a902e2ab6cea296a33a98cfab691e62375:4

value
5115108613710
script pubkey
OP_0 OP_PUSHBYTES_20 4e3e67df8cba19d68b8f6329bd5805fc754541c2
address
tb1qfclx0huvhgvadzu0vv5m6kq9l3652swze9s743
transaction
91641804e70144a23daeb584166680a902e2ab6cea296a33a98cfab691e62375
confirmations
85852
spent
true